The dental hygiene clinic in Lamb Hall on campus is open to the public with clinic hours scheduled to coincide with each academic semester. Initial appointments provide the patient with a thorough patient assessment (check-up) after which the patient will be assigned to a student for cleaning at a later time. Services include:
- Thorough Examination
- Oral Cancer Screening
- Dental Cleaning
- Dental Charting
- Periodontal Assessment and Therapy
- Preventive Oral Health Instructions
- Fluoride
- Occlusal Sealants
- Dental Radiographs
- Referral
Senior Citizens (55 and older) receive free treatment (there is a charge to copy x-rays
to be sent to your dentist). All others (who can afford to pay) are charged $20.00
for cleaning. The cost for sealants is $12.00 each and the costs for reproducing x-rays
are as follows: $30.00 for full mouth, $20.00 for bite wings or panoramic, and $5.00
for single periapical x-rays. All exams are free and there is only a charge for x-rays
when they must be reproduced. Current fees are subject to change. For information

Please remember that we are a teaching facility and you will receive excellent care
but it may not done as quickly as in a private dental office. Our students need time
to learn and to have their work evaluated. Thank you for your patience. Also, please
be advised that our services do not replace routine visits to your dentist.
